One of the most radical acts of body positivity is accepting that a healthy body does not have a singular appearance. A person in a larger body can run a marathon. A person in a smaller body can have high cholesterol. You cannot diagnose health by looking at someone's waistline.

When we remove shame from the equation, wellness becomes sustainable. When we accept our bodies as worthy of care right now —not 20 pounds from now—we finally have the energy to actually take care of ourselves.

Research into the paradigm shows that focusing on health behaviors—like eating a variety of nutrient-dense foods, managing stress, getting enough sleep, and staying active—improves metabolic health markers (such as blood pressure and blood sugar levels) completely independent of weight loss. Conversely, chronic weight cycling (yo-yo dieting) and the chronic stress caused by weight stigma are documented contributors to systemic inflammation and poor health outcomes.

Historically, the wellness industry and the body positivity movement were at odds. Marketing campaigns frequently used "wellness" as a euphemism for weight loss. Measure the success of your wellness journey by metrics that actually matter to your quality of life. Track your sleep quality, your daily energy levels, your mental clarity, your strength, and your mood.
